ITDC signs up with Internet Moguls for their Digital Media Marketing mandate
Internet Moguls on board to mould ITDC digital space…
Internet Moguls, one of Asia’s largest tourism and hospitality focused digital marketing agency has been declared the qualified bidderfor the account of India Tourism Development Corporation (ITDC).
An agreement has been signed with India Tourism Development Corporation, a pioneer in the Tourism and Hospitality Industry, to participate in planning and execution of thorough Digital marketing strategies to enhance digital visibility across the globe. With ever expanding influence of ITDC in the field of hospitality, travel solutions and education, the decision has been taken to lead the brand in Digital era via successful use of online marketing tools.
Piyush Tiwari, Director Commercial and Marketing, ITDC said, “We are happy to join hands with Internet Moguls as it will not only help in digital marketing of ITDC as a brand but also the initiative will go a long way to improve its reach across the globe especially to connect with younger generation.”
Avijit Arya, Founder of Internet Moguls, said “we at Internet Moguls take pride to be selected as the digital marketing agency of ITDC. It will be our privilege to devise and take the most renowned brand of India to new heights”.
Internet Moguls is popularly known as “the digital agency for the hospitality industry” which has taken a mandate to grow the ITDC verticals and create awareness of the brand through digital media across the country. The agency has developed creative initiatives to undertake specific projects along with building platform for more in-bound tourism opportunities. In addition, it will also manage the digital marketing strategy for its social media presence on channels like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, etc.
